Section 2467b. Requirements
(a) Competition
Making use of the existing infrastructure established in eligible
States by the National Science Foundation, the Administrator shall
conduct a merit grant competition among the eligible States in
areas of research important to the mission of the National
Aeronautics and Space Administration. With respect to a grant
application by an eligible State, the Administrator shall consider
-
(1) the application's merit and relevance to the mission of the
National Aeronautics and Space Administration;
(2) the potential for the grant to serve as a catalyst to
enhance the ability of researchers in the State to become more
competitive for regular National Aeronautics and Space
Administration funding;
(3) the potential for the grant to improve the environment for
science, mathematics, and engineering education in the State; and
(4) the need to assure the maximum distribution of grants among
eligible States, consistent with merit.
(b) Supplemental grants
The Administrator shall endeavor, where appropriate, to
supplement grants made under subsection (a) of this section with
such grants for fellowships, traineeships, equipment, or
instrumentation as are available.
(c) "Eligible State" defined
In this section, the term "eligible State" means a State
designated by the Administrator as eligible to compete in the
Foundation's Experimental Program to Stimulate Competitive
Research.
